This old Italian cauliflower produces beautiful 10-13cm (4-5) violet/violet tight curds, which turn bright green when cooked. Much easier to grow than its white counterpart, due to the fact that you dont need to cover the curds. In fact, the more sunlight they get, the darker the colour becomes. The fact that this variety is less prone to pest damage also makes it many gardeners favourite. The smaller leaves make a great spring green, & once youve cut the head, youll be rewarded with new growth which can be used as violet sprouting broccoli. ...
An outstanding cauliflower for early sowing which, sown under glass in January, & grown on under-cover, before planting out in March, can be harvested as early as May! The tender curds are pure white & taste superb! (Also suitable for autumn sowing). RHS Award of Garden Merit winner. Earliest Summer Variety. Maturing time Approx. 20-26 weeks from sowing. ...

Speed Star matures weeks earlier than regular cauliflowers, producing small, single & double portion size curds that are a little bigger than a tennis ball - just like the ones you buy in high-end supermarkets. These clever cauliflowers have good protection from the elements due to their upright leaves. Sow late March-July. Harvest late July-October. ...

Cauliflower Seeds - Snowball
Compact and very early with solid pure white heads of superb quality. Matures late June from a greenhouse sowing in Janaury. Can also be sown direct outside in April to harvest summer/autumn. Maturing time approximately 20-26 weeks from sowing.
